I’m currently in the process of sponsoring my partner from the U.S. We got a visitor extension for him in December 2024 (for 1 year) so we can reach the full 12 months of cohabitation required for common-law sponsorship.
The issue we’re having is finding solid documents to prove that he lives with me, since he’s here as a visitor and not on a lease or any bills. We do live together, but we live with my mom, and I can’t add him to the lease or utilities because I am on family plans that he is unable to get added to.
So far, we’ve opened a joint chequing account, and I added him as an authorized user on my credit card — so that’s the only “mail with his name and our address” we have. We also have lots of photos (including trips together and with family), but I know that’s not enough on its own.
I’m starting to get a bit stressed since it’s April and I want to make sure we’ll have enough proof of cohabitation by the time we apply.
Does anyone have advice on other ways we can show that he’s been living with me while still on visitor status? Would really appreciate any tips or ideas! (e.g., would having my mom write a letter to confirm he is living in our home be good?)

We added my name as a occupant on his lease starting from the day I came into Canada (We live in BC and rent privately so the landlord just signed a new "lease" with my name and when I came in, Joint checking account, and added me to his phone (We have Telus and they were able to put my name on my line so both of our names show on the Telus bill). I still have my US line because T-Mobile allows Canada and Mexico unlimited talk and Text free and got a cheap line from Telus and did an esim option on my iPhone so I am running two sims on one phone).
We had LOTS of photos with friends and family gatherings for each holiday as well.
Ideas:
Travel Insurance, Renters Insurance under both of your names
If you can add their name onto your Utilities, most utility bills can have two people (I didn't do it because utilities for me are under his siblings names whom also live with us).
I even changed my Costco membership with my address here and added my partner as the additional card holder so that we can go online and print copied of grocery reciepts paid by both of our cardsto show as contributions.
